Summary

"Älä leiki Jeesusta" by Ida Paul & Kalle Lindroth, Ida Paul, Kalle Lindroth was released on March 20, 2020. The duration of Älä leiki Jeesusta is about 3 minutes long, at 3:18. Based on our data, "Älä leiki Jeesusta" appears to be safe for all ages and is not considered explicit. This track is about the average length of a typical track. This song is part of Vuonna nolla by Ida Paul & Kalle Lindroth. The song's track number on the album is #10 out of 12 tracks. Based on our data, Finland was the country where this track was produced or recorded. In terms of popularity, Älä leiki Jeesusta is currently below average in popularity. Although the overall vibe is very danceable, it does project more negative sounds.

Älä leiki Jeesusta BPM

Since Älä leiki Jeesusta by Ida Paul & Kalle Lindroth, Ida Paul, Kalle Lindroth has a tempo of 103 beats per a minute, the tempo markings of this song would be Andante (at a walking pace). With Älä leiki Jeesusta being at 103 BPM, the half-time would be 52 BPM with a double-time of 206 BPM.In addition, we consider the tempo speed to be pretty slow for this song. The time signature for this track is 4/4.

Älä leiki Jeesusta Key

This song is in the music key of D♭ Minor. Or for those who are familiar with the camelot wheel, this song has a camelot key of 12A. So, the perfect camelot match for 12A would be either 12A or 11B. While, a low energy boost can consist of either 12B or 1A. For moderate energy boost, you would use 9A and a high energy boost can either be 2A or 7A. However, if you are looking for a low energy drop, finding a song with a camelot key of 11A would be a great choice. Where 3A would give you a moderate drop, and 10A or 5A would be a high energy drop. Lastly, 3B allows you to change the mood.
